Oatmeal Chocolate Chip Cake Recipe

Ingredients:

1 3/4 c boiling water
1 c uncooked oatmeal (quick or old-fashioned)
1 c brown sugar
1 c white sugar
1 stick (1/2 c) margarine
2 eggs
1 3/4 c flour
1 tsp baking soda
1/2 tsp salt
1 tbsp cocoa
1 pkg (12-oz) semi-sweet chocolate chips
3/4 c chopped walnuts

Directions:

Preheat oven to 350º. Pour boiling water over oatmeal. Let stand at room temperature for 10 minutes. Add sugars and margarine. Stir until margarine melts; add eggs and mix well. Add flour, baking soda, salt and cocoa. Add flour mixture to sugar mixture and beat well. Add about half of the package of chips. Pour batter into greased and floured pan (9x13 in). Sprinkle walnuts and remaining chips on top. Bake for 40 minutes.
